What Are Freestyle Type Beats?

To find out the value of freestyle trap beats, it's important to initially break down what a freestyle beat in fact is. In simple terms, a freestyle beat is an crucial track that is made for musicians to rap or sing over without the need for pre-written verses or tunes. It's meant to motivate off-the-cuff performances, encouraging rap artists to supply spontaneous and usually more raw, psychological verses.

A freestyle type beat varies somewhat from a normal instrumental because it's structured in a way that offers artists space to take a breath. These beats usually have less ariose elements, leaving area for detailed flows and powerful wordplay. They're also generally more repetitive than conventional track instrumentals, guaranteeing that the get more info rap artist or singer can conveniently find their groove and ride the beat without obtaining lost in complicated arrangements.

Freestyle Trap Beats A Subgenre Within Freestyle

Currently, within the region of freestyle beats, there is a certain part called freestyle trap beat. Trap songs, stemming from the southerly United States, is identified by heavy use of 808 bass drums, quickly hi-hat patterns, and dark, irritable tunes. It's a audio that has expanded in appeal throughout the years, turning into one of one of the most prominent styles in modern rap.

Freestyle trap beats take these signature features and fuse them with the freedom and flexibility of freestyle beats, resulting in a valuable combo. These beats are ideal for musicians looking to bring power and aggressiveness to their knowledgeables while still keeping the flexibility to check out various circulations and styles.

What Is a Free Type Beat?

A free type beat is an instrumental that music producers give for free use, typically for non-commercial functions. While the beats can be made use of for demos, freestyles, and social networks material, musicians generally need to acquire a license if they wish to release the tune readily (i.e., on streaming platforms or offer for sale).

This design has actually been a game-changer, enabling young artists to try out their sound, practice their freestyling, and build an online visibility without needing to worry about production costs.
